Abstract

Since the outbreak of Covid-19, many virtual communication platforms has been increasingly used. One of them is as a substitute for direct learning to students. This activity is known as online learning which is usually done through Zoom, Cisco Webex, Whatsapp Group (WAG), Google Meet, etc. Although the use of this virtual communication platform supports learning, one day its existence actually made students tired. This condition is known as zoom fatigue. Meanwhile, the social functioning of each person should also be taken into account in this pandemic, especially if he experiences zoom fatigue. In connection with this, this research is directed to find out how the social functioning of students after experiencing zoom fatigue. This research was conducted using descriptive qualitative methods. The results showed that students experienced difficulties both in fulfilling their basic needs, carrying out their social roles, and in overcoming their problem
